Round Trees and Conformal Dimension in Random Groups: low density to high density
Abstract
We investigate conformal dimension for the class of infinite hyperbolic groups in the Gromov density model $\mathcal{G}^d_{m,l}$ of random groups with $m \geq 2$ fixed generators, density $0 < d < 1/2$ and relator length $l \to \infty$. Our main result is a lower bound linear in $l$ at all densities $0 < d < 1/2$ achieved by building undistorted round trees coming directly from lower density Gromov random groups.
